Free the 350 Bail Fund exists to undermine the criminal injustice system and get Black people out of jail in Dane County. We focus on those most impacted, especially Black folks who are poor, women, queer, trans, youth, disabled, and criminalized for surviving. On any given day, 350 Black people would need to be released from the Dane County Jail just to eliminate racial disparities in incarceration. That number grounds our work and reminds us why this fight matters.
We are abolitionists. We don’t want to make the jail system better. We want to dismantle it. We believe in building a world where no one is caged, where safety comes from meeting people’s needs, not punishing them. We believe Black people deserve to be free, supported, and safe—without exception.
